Coolant Reservoir Removal
Is there a trick to removing the coolant reservoir? My replacement has three mounting holes. Two of the bolts are easily accessible but the third seems impossible to get to. The Nichol's tip only refers to two mounting bolts. Anyone BTDT ('78 Euro)? Thanks!

It's possible to install three mounting bolts, but only two are needed to hold the tank in securely.
My brother's 81' had three bolts installed by the factory, but my 90' had only two.

If you notice on your new tank's mounting attachments, that there is a square edge with two holes, this flat edge actually wedges into a slot on the firewall and that fit is rather snug.
The snug fit keeps the tank from rocking and is the reason for only two bolts are required.
You should be able to verify the third bolt from the top of the tank with a small inspection mirror and flashlight.
